Upon release, Planet of the Apes earned mixed reviews. Critics praised the makeup and production design but criticized the script and twist ending. Rotten Tomatoes gives it 45% (audience score ~46%). However, it was a box office success, grossing $362 million worldwide.
Over time, the film has gained a cult following. Some appreciate Burton’s gothic, stylized world, while others prefer the gritty realism of the later reboot trilogy (Rise, Dawn, War).

The Planet of the Apes Franchise: A Brief History
The original Planet of the Apes film, released in 1968, was a critical and commercial success, directed by Franklin J. Schaffner and starring Charlton Heston. The movie was set in a post-apocalyptic future where intelligent apes had taken over a planet, and humans were their subjugated prey. The film's iconic ending, which revealed that the planet was actually a post-nuclear Earth, shocked audiences worldwide and cemented the franchise's place in science fiction history.
Over the years, the franchise expanded to include several sequels, including Beneath the Planet of the Apes (1970), Escape from the Planet of the Apes (1971), Conquest of the Planet of the Apes (1972), and Battle for the Planet of the Apes (1973). The 2001 film "Planet of the Apes" is a science fiction movie directed by Tim Burton. It is a remake of the 1968 film of the same name, which was based on Pierre Boulle's 1963 novel "La Planète des Singes."
